Preventing Mold Growth After Water Damage



To effectively prevent mold growth after water damages, it's crucial to act swiftly and emphatically. Beginning by getting rid of any kind of standing water quickly, as mold and mildew grows in wet atmospheres. Use pumps or wet vacuums to extract as much dampness as feasible. Afterwards, dry the impacted areas thoroughly; open windows, make use of followers, or utilize dehumidifiers to decrease humidity degrees.


Following, clean and disinfect surfaces with a mixture of water and cleaning agent, and think about using a mold-inhibiting remedy for additional protection. Pay unique interest to concealed areas like behind walls and under flooring, where dampness can remain unnoticed.


Ultimately, keep track of the location carefully for any indications of mold. If you identify any, address it without delay to stop further spread. By taking these positive steps, you can substantially decrease the threat of mold development, guaranteeing a much healthier environment in the results of water damage.

How Can I Recognize Hidden Water Damage in My Home?



To recognize covert water damages, check for water spots, mold and mildew growth, or deformed walls. Utilize a moisture meter in questionable locations, and examine your pipes for leaks. Count on your reactions-- if something seems off, check out further.


What Are the Indications of a Mold And Mildew Problem After Water Damage?



After water damages, you'll notice moldy smells, visible mold development, and raised humidity. Try to find dark places on walls or ceilings, and watch out for peeling off paint or deformed surfaces. Don't neglect these indicators!


The length of time Does the Water Reconstruction Process Usually Take?



The water reconstruction process generally takes anywhere from a couple of days to a number of weeks. It relies on the extent of the view publisher site damage, the materials included, and just how promptly you address the issue.


Are There Any Type Of Wellness Threats Associated With Water Damage?



Yes, there are health and wellness dangers linked with water damages. Mold and websites mildew development, bacteria, and structural issues can lead to breathing issues, allergies, and other health problems. It's vital to address water damage promptly to reduce these risks.


What Should I Do Before Experts Show Up for Reconstruction?





Before professionals get here, you ought to switch off the power, eliminate valuables from the location, and start drying out surfaces with towels. If secure, open windows for air flow to aid stop additional damages and mold and mildew growth.
